I recently installed LC 8 wraps from a low mileage 97 Landcruiser. Since my cars is a 96 very base/stripped model (crank windows, manual trans, no tow hitch) it raised the rear way more than wanted it to. Close to 6.5" in my application. On a more common 4runner with a bit more mass to it, it...
